C> It is designed to run from a USB key, but it would probably work from C> an external hard drive. Someone reported he had it install on a partition of his internal HD. So, you would be right. And Voyager doesn't use any reg-keys. However, it uses OTFE and the message base can only be decoded on the disk drive Voyager was installed in. You cannot just copy and run it from a backup drive. -- Cheers, Thomas. There are a lot of drunk people about to drive home, so drive as fast as you can.
